Tusas, Version 1.0

Software ·
OSTI ID:1337564

Tusas is a general / flexible software framework for solving coupled systems of onlinear partial differential equations. Tusas was originally developed for phase-field simulation of solidification. In order for Tusas to be effective, the PDEs must be compatible with structured or unstructured Lagrange (nodal) finite element discretizations and explicit (Euler) or implicit (Euler, Trapezoid, BDF2) temporal discretizations.
